I was reluctant to stop and stay in Gold Beach, OR… not for any particular reason other than I just wanted to make it a few more miles so I didn’t have such a long drive the next day. Don’t get me wrong, I’m not complaining about road tripping… but I was feeling a little sore from the previous few days. A new bike, higher handle bars, cold weather, etc… it was getting to me.

Add in the fact that I was pulled over by Mr. Stater about 20 miles before Gold Beach and I finally convinced myself that a stay was imminent in this little, yet curious town. He agreed as he said the road looked like it was winning. Thanks for the beauty tip Mr. Stater.

Upon pulling into town, I noticed that the sun might break through the clouds that were hugging the mountains and highway for the last several hours. I thought, wouldn’t it be great if it just poked through a little bit… just so I could see a “good” not “great” sunset. I wasn’t asking for much… just a little poke through saying “hi, I’m here, come take a picture…”

Well, to my surprise, it was more than a little good… it was magnificent. I did what I could to capture the beauty… but we all know how a picture maybe worth a thousand words, but the real thing is priceless.

Having time on the road has allowed me to do just that.

While the first few days were absolutely amazing with Mother Nature’s best eye candy on display, most of my attention was focused on the different learning aspects of the bike. From leaning into turns to downshifting, the bike gobbled up most of my time.

With a few days on the bike, I’m starting to feel a bit more comfortable with all the details and have been able to relax and enjoy myself.

My “ah ha” moment came after we left Ukaia and were in route to Sacramento via HWY 20, which rolls through several small towns and the gigantic Upper Lake.

We left bright and early and as we were coming down off the first ridge, there it was… the early dawn light, rays falling through the dewy mist and the light sparkling off the lake. It was, by far, the most awe-inspiring sight I’ve seen in a long time.

Life lesson learned: When life is getting a bit crazy… just breathe.
